Visions, dreams, nature, biography, sermons, face to face, writing on stone, object lessons, parables, inner compulsion, history, angels, research, and Jesus Himself — God is not limited to one microphone.
About forty writers across about 1,600 years, and one story. That unity is itself a reason to trust, and a reason to preach the whole counsel.
